Transaction 8709fb81209c69a89dcd0f857601922f3c2a33cded1b957f11a10e965283f296

1 Input
2 Outputs
  • 8709fb81209c69a89dcd0f857601922f3c2a33cded1b957f11a10e965283f296:0
  • value  643915003
    address  19RG5XazY6eMnuPkCn3jEnZ4Lfbi4BAt84
  • 8709fb81209c69a89dcd0f857601922f3c2a33cded1b957f11a10e965283f296:1
  • value  1356084997
    address  1KpHz4MNoruY427gkHpsxGboFJe9KenM6x